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 7% of 104.4 using proportion.

7% is 7 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 7 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 104.4.

\[ \frac{ 7 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 104.4 } \]

Cross-multiply: 7 × 104.4 = 100x

\[ 7 \cdot 104.4 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(7 × 104.4)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 730.8 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 7% of 104.4 is 7.308.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 7% to decimal: 0.07

\[ x = 104.4 \cdot 0.07 \]

Multiply 104.4 × 0.07 = 7.308

So, 7% of 104.4 is 7.308.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 7% to decimal: 0.07

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

104.4 × 0.07 = 7.308

Thus, 7% of 104.4 is 7.308.
